如何给数据排序

知识问答 2025-09-01 10:32:07 来源:互联网

给数据排序是数据分析的重要步骤,可以帮助我们更好地理解数据集的结构和分布,有多种方法可以对数据进行排序,以下是一些常见的排序方法:

1、升序( ascending):按照数据的大小顺序排列,数字序列 3, 1, 4, 2 将按升序排列为 1, 2, 3, 4。

2、降序( descending):按照数据的大小顺序相反的顺序排列,数字序列 3, 1, 4, 2 将按降序排列为 4, 3, 2, 1。

3、按照某个特定列或属性进行排序:可以选择一个或多个列或属性作为排序依据,在表格数据中,可以根据年龄、姓名或收入等列进行排序。

4、随机排序:将数据随机打乱顺序,这有助于发现数据中的模式或异常值。

在 Excel 中,可以使用“数据”选项卡上的“排序和筛选”功能对数据进行排序,选择要排序的列,然后选择升序或降序排列方式,如果需要按照多个列进行排序,可以在“排序和筛选”对话框中添加更多列,还可以使用“随机排序”功能将数据随机打乱顺序。

在 Python 中,可以使用 pandas 库对数据进行排序,对于一个名为 df 的 DataFrame 对象,可以使用 sort_values() 方法按照指定列进行升序或降序排序,如果需要随机排序,可以使用 sample() 方法对整个数据集进行随机抽样。